01 E-Commerce: From "Human Firefighting" to an Intelligent Control Tower
The challenge
For e-commerce companies, peak season brings three compounding risks:
- Massive concurrency spikes – Order surges, search traffic, and recommendation engines push systems to their limit. Traditional IT operations struggle to pinpoint root causes in time.
- Rapid feature releases – Flash sales, new loyalty mechanics, and real-time promotions require continuous deployment. Legacy ITSM tools often introduce delays with heavy approval workflows.
- Unpredictable failures – A core transaction service outage, CDN anomaly, or DDoS attack can quickly escalate into customer attrition and public backlash if cross-functional response is uncoordinated.

02 Financial Services: Balancing Regulatory Mandates with Innovation Velocity
The challenge
Banks and payment processors sit at the core of the transaction flow. Their peak-season pressures are defined by:
- Strict regulatory requirements – Frameworks such as MAS TRM, HKMA, and DORA demand audit-ready processes. Fragmented IT service management creates compliance gaps and manual reporting overhead.
- Sub-5-minute recovery expectations – Payment system disruptions must be resolved in minutes, yet traditional models suffer from slow fault diagnosis and siloed response teams.
- Pressure to innovate – New services (e.g., digital currencies, instant credit products) require IT to adapt quickly, but "stability-first" cultures often stifle agility.

03 Logistics: Digitizing the Last Mile for Predictable Performance
The challenge
For logistics providers, peak season turns fragmented operations into a high-stakes coordination problem:
- Scattered service nodes – Warehouses, sorting centers, and last-mile hubs often operate with disconnected IT support, leading to delayed responses.
- Extreme volume fluctuations – Order volumes can multiply by 5–10× overnight. Manual resource planning leads to either capacity shortages or underutilized assets.
- Minute-level delivery commitments – Any system failure—a sorting line outage, route optimization engine downtime—directly impacts on-time delivery performance.
